In the 1960s and 70s, Amsterdam looked much like other European cities—cars dominated the streets, canals were threatened by highway plans, and children played in increasingly dangerous traffic. A tragic wave of traffic fatalities, including many children, sparked a citizen movement that would change the city forever.
The "Stop de Kindermoord" (Stop the Child Murder) campaign united parents, activists, and progressive politicians. They demanded safer streets, and cycling emerged as the answer. What started as a safety movement evolved into a comprehensive vision for a city where people—not cars—come first.
Amsterdam's transformation didn't happen overnight. Over four decades, the city systematically invested in a comprehensive cycling network: 500+ km of dedicated bike lanes, separated from car traffic by curbs and barriers. Multi-story bicycle parking garages were built at train stations. Traffic-calmed neighborhoods replaced through-traffic with people-friendly spaces.
Key infrastructure investments included protected intersections, bike-specific traffic signals, and the famous "fietsstraat" (bicycle streets) where cyclists have priority and cars are guests. The city also invested in bike-sharing programs and secure parking at every major transit hub.

The results exceeded all projections. Today, 63% of Amsterdam's residents use a bicycle daily. The city records over 2 million bicycle trips per day—more than car trips. Cycling rates increased by 300% since the major infrastructure push began, and the city now has more bicycles than residents.
Air quality improved measurably. Nitrogen dioxide levels dropped 28% in the city center over a decade. PM2.5 particulate matter decreased significantly as car traffic was displaced by cycling. The city's carbon emissions from transportation fell by 35%, putting Amsterdam on track for its 2030 climate targets.
The economic impact was equally impressive. Healthcare costs related to air pollution and sedentary lifestyles decreased by an estimated €120 million annually. Local businesses along bike routes reported increased foot traffic and revenue. Property values in bike-friendly neighborhoods rose 8–12% above city averages.
Amsterdam's model is now studied and replicated worldwide. Cities from Paris to Bogotá have sent delegations to learn from Amsterdam's approach. The key lessons: start with safety, invest consistently over decades, prioritize cycling in all urban planning decisions, and engage citizens in the vision.
The city continues to innovate with smart bike highways connecting suburbs to the center, underwater bike parking for 11,000 bicycles at Central Station, and policies that actively discourage car use in the city center.
